Dallas Cowboys will have linebacker on the field against Los Angeles Rams

The Dallas Cowboys will have Sean Lee on the field today against the Los Angeles Rams.

The linebacker has been slowed by pectoral and thigh injuries and was listed as questionable earlier this week.

Second-year linebacker Leighton Vander Esch will miss his fifth game with a neck injury. Dallas signed linebacker Chris Covington to the roster from the practice squad and cut offensive lineman Caleb Benenoch.

Other Cowboys players inactive today: Receiver Devin Smith, corner back Deante Burton, defensive end Joe Jackson, tackle Mitch Hyatt, guard Brandon Knight and defensive tackle Trysten Hill.

The Rams’ inactive players are defensive back Dont’e Deayon, corner back David Long Jr., safety Jake Gervase, offensive tackle Jamil demby, tackle Rob Havenstein, and tight ends Gerald Everett and Kendall Blanton.
